摘要
The one step storage of several gratings is achieved in a photoactive polymer material. The so-called surface relief microgratings are obtained with a liquid droplet deposited on top of a photosensitive thin film and encoded by a single coherent visible light laser beam. Photoinduced gratings have several pitches between 0.4 and 1.4 mu m. We print gratings that would have required several exposures with UV light for printing using more traditional interference schemes. (c) 2007 Elsevier B.V. All rights reserved.
